Understanding the Role of Expansion Tanks in Steam Boiler Systems for Improved Efficiency



Understanding Steam Boiler Expansion Tanks


Steam boilers are essential components in many industrial settings, providing heat and energy for various processes. However, one of the critical aspects of operating a steam boiler efficiently is managing the pressure and volume of steam and water within the system. This is where steam boiler expansion tanks play a vital role.


What is a Steam Boiler Expansion Tank?


A steam boiler expansion tank, also known as a thermal expansion tank, is a specialized vessel designed to absorb excess pressure and accommodate the changes in volume of water and steam within a boiler system. As water heats up and turns into steam, it expands significantly—in fact, steam occupies about 1,600 times the volume of water when it converts to steam at atmospheric pressure. This expansion can create fluctuations in pressure that could be detrimental to boiler performance and safety.


Importance of Expansion Tanks


The primary function of an expansion tank is to manage the pressure fluctuations that occur during the heating process. When water is heated in the boiler, it expands, and the expansion tank provides a space for this extra volume of fluid. Here's why this is crucial


1. Pressure Regulation The expansion tank helps maintain the boiler's pressure within safe operating limits. If the pressure becomes too high, it can lead to dangerous situations, including the risk of explosion.


2. System Efficiency By absorbing excess pressure, the expansion tank helps to maintain a consistent operating environment. This consistency is essential for optimizing the boiler's efficiency and ensuring that it operates effectively.


3. Preventing Water Hammer Water hammer is a phenomenon that can occur when vapor-filled pipes suddenly fill with liquid water, causing a shockwave that can damage the system. An expansion tank can minimize this risk by providing a buffer for pressure changes.


4. Longer Equipment Life Reducing the fluctuations in pressure and temperature helps to minimize fatigue and wear on boiler components, extending their lifespan and reducing maintenance costs.

Types of Expansion Tanks


There are two primary types of expansion tanks used in steam boiler systems


1. Open Expansion Tanks These tanks are vented to the atmosphere and are typically located high in the system to allow for gravity-induced drainage. They work well for systems that require a direct exposure to atmospheric pressure.


2. Closed Expansion Tanks These are sealed systems that contain a bladder or diaphragm which separates the liquid and air. Closed tanks can operate under higher pressures and are generally more efficient in maintaining pressure balance within the system.


Installation Considerations


When installing a steam boiler expansion tank, it’s important to consider several factors


- Location The tank should be placed in a location that allows for easy access for maintenance yet is strategically positioned to manage pressure effectively. - Sizing The capacity of the expansion tank must be appropriate for the volume of water in the system and the expected range of pressure fluctuations. An undersized tank can lead to failure in pressure management, while an oversized tank can be inefficient.


- Material The materials used for the tank must be compatible with the boiler system's operating environment to prevent corrosion and ensure durability.
